"You see faces, not hearts.."
When I was growing up that's what my parents always told me growing up when I met new people or tried to make new friends...
"Nino... You see faces, not hearts..." Basically, it's like saying sure someone can seem nice upfront but that doesn't mean he doesn't have cruel intentions.. So growing up with that and being told that everytime I met someone new, you can understand that I have a little bit of trust issues with people.. And then the other day I was watching Penn and Teller's Bullshit and they did an episode on parents being too over protective to the point of using fear tactics to get their kids to stay safe... So my question to you is... Are fear tactics okay to be used by parents in order to try to keep their kids safe?
